What are Tech User Labs?
Join leading EdTech experts for 45 minute sessions - live at Bett Asia – as they teach you how to leverage your current tools through specialised hands-on tutorials and working groups.
How to take part
Step 1
Once registered, review the wide choice of Tech User Labs on the agenda.
Step 2
Select your preferred sessions on the Bett Asia app, from the end of August.
Step 3
Attend your Tech User Labs at Bett Asia and return to your institution with practical tech insights.
